Cars should break not explode

Recommended Posts

It really is one of the design decisions BI made in Arma 2 I never understood. There are numerous TV shows out there that tested how and when gasoline would explode. And shooting with any caliber under 50 won't do it, not even tracers. The only way a car could really burn out would be if there was a gas leak in the engine compartment, or if you where driving on shot out tires with sparks flying everywhere. I don't like getting killed in a burning car because I accidentally drove over a rock or into a street light. I think it is a simple fix for dayz to only allow vehicles to burn out if the engine was critically hit in a lucky place while it was running. In any other cases such as when the hull would get busted the car should just break down without any flames.
